As per v2.3 release notes can the following be added to no deprecated classes rule.
.display-4 is now .text-h1
.display-3 is now .text-h2
.display-2 is now .text-h3
.display-1 is now .text-h4
.headline is now .text-h5
.title is now .text-h6
.subtitle-1 is now .text-subtitle-1
.subtitle-2 is now .text-subtitle-2
.body-1 is now .text-body-1
.body-2 is now .text-body-2
.caption is now .text-caption
.overline is now .text-overline

Hello,
According to the upgrade guide ticks
has been renamed to show-ticks
and tick-labels
to ticks
(https://vuetifyjs.com/en/getting-started/upgrade-guide/#v-slider-v-range-slider)
Nevertheless when using ticks I think he doesn't understand that we want to use the new prop (which replace tick-labels) but the old one as he always report an error on it
Is there any way to fix it?

<v-snackbar elevation="24"/>
is transformed to <v-snackbar content-class="elevation-24">
<v-snackbar :elevation="24"/>
is transformed to <v-snackbar :content-class="24 && 'elevation-24'">
Both should be transformed to <v-snackbar class="elevation-24">
(class instead of content-class)
And if class
already exists it should be added to class (class="some-class elevation-24"
)
